The push button bit on my horn in centre steering wheel works intermitently. Sometimes if I give it a good whack it works, but a gentle psuh doesn't.
Can the centre bit be refurbished or just easier to get a replacement one. I am assuming the contacts are bent?

buy a new sterring wheel ought to do it make sure it is a T25 one as golf ones are sometimes sold as ones that fit but are too small. You can of course pop off the horn press button with a screw driver and have a play

You mite find it's the wire that is connected directly to the wheel (brown) prone to corrosion! gently hold push button & wiggle the wire at the point it meets the wheel
